What's the difference between Mitbewohner / Mitmieter

🇩🇪German
Mitbewohner

Female form: a female roommate or flatmate. Used when the person is specifically a woman.

A2Often

Meine Mitbewohnerin kommt heute spät nach Hause.

Моя соседка по комнате сегодня поздно придёт домой.

M
🇩🇪German
Mitmieter

A person who rents accommodation together with you and is usually listed in the lease. This is closer to ‘co-tenant’ than just a roommate.

A2Often

Mein Mitmieter bezahlt die Miete immer pünktlich.

Мой сосъёмщик всегда вовремя платит аренду.
